Oatly Group AB - ADR

OTLY trades at $9.81, down 2.29% on the day, with a bullish technical signal from moving averages. Revenue grew to $862.46M in 2025, but net losses persist at -$152.77M. Cash burn remains a concern with negative operating cash flow of -$23.72M. The company announced Q2 2026 results for July 22, 2026, and continues brand partnerships like the Nespresso iced coffee collaboration.

Outlook is mixed: strong brand and revenue growth offer potential, but profitability challenges and high debt-to-asset ratio of 66.53% pose significant risks. Analyst consensus is divided with 44% buy ratings, yet cash runway constraints highlighted by Seeking Alpha on 2026-05-14 require careful monitoring for equity investors.

About iShares Core MSCI EAFE ETF

IEFA tracks the MSCI EAFE Investable Market Index, offering broad exposure to large, mid, and small-cap stocks in developed markets across Europe, Australasia, and the Far East. It serves as a low-cost core holding for international diversification, excluding the U.S. and Canada.

About Oatly Group AB - ADR

Oatly Group AB is engaged in the food and drinks industry. Some of its products include Oat Drink, Chilled Oat Drink, Oatgurt, Creamy Oat, Icecreams, among others. It caters to Sweden, Germany, United Kingdom, Netherlands, North America, Finland, and other markets.
